Halloween in Ireland
What is Halloween? And is it true that it is Irish and not from the US? This time we explore the origins and traditions of Halloween. We are joined by the expert of everything to do with Irish traditions, Clodagh Doyle, Keeper at the Irish Folklife Division of the National Museum of Ireland. Irish words to learn this episode: Samhain (Halloween) Barmbrack (a traditional cake) Colcannon (potato stew) Remember you can do an Irish Halloween this year by playing games like apple bobbing, apple on a string or fortune tellin...

History Of The Irish Funeral
This programme explores the fascinating story of the Irish funeral tradition. It traces its history from the neolithic to the present to find out what practices continued from the ancient world through the rise of the Catholic funeral rite to today's #FuneralSelfies. Historians, archeologists, folklorists and those who work in the death business shine a light on the Wake and its export to America, the forbidden practice of keening and the extraordinary sexualised funeral games played in rural Ireland.
